No...not really since there's a tonneau cover. He could however, unbolt the bed, move it back some, add a 90degree bracket to the front of the bed, then put the antenna on and mount the bed back up.......but there still might be issues with room still between the cab and bed.
Could drill a hole in the side the bed and use one of those ball/rotator mounts...but then he's got a hole on the side of his bed.

Tell him to get a Wilson magnet mount.
Little Will is about $30-$40
Wilson 500 is about $50
Wilson 1000 is about $70
Wilson 5000 is around $80+, I paid $86 for my Wilson 5000 and I love it, but I'm running amp's.
